The Opportunity
We are seeking a talented Field Service Representative to work as part of the team proving in-service support to the Integrated Battlefield Telecommunications Network (I-BTN) Currawong and the continued evolution of those capabilities to the Australian Defence Force. The role is based in Brisbane.
**Responsibilities**:
- Identifies, diagnoses and resolves operational issues with the I-BTN system, working collaboratively with the Defence customer and ADF end user.
- Monitors product operational performance and maintenance activities collecting technical data to make recommendations for system improvements through customer feedback.
- Support the provision and delivery of informal and ad-hoc system training to the ADF end user.
- Assist Units in reporting on system availability and other contract Key Performance Indicators.
- Understand Unit operation orders to assist the in-service Support Organisation to plan an appropriate support rate of effort.
- Provide liaison at all levels between the Defence customer, ADF end user and BDA system developers to assist with the ongoing evolution of the capability.
Experience/Qualifications
- Qualifications in Information Technology / Telecommunications or equivalent, relevant technical experience.
- Experience within a Defence or technical environment.
- Strong problem solving and interpersonal skills with an ability to communicate and collaborate with a diverse team, in a conscientious and inclusive way.
Applicants must be Australian Citizens to meet defence security requirements.
